Output 4aa512971c0f90ab96790e1d58600cb4b49d6c29cd54c915519c3876f3116a61:1

value
33643560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 492597322397af1d589f966c0690fdc09f53da9b OP_EQUAL
address
MEZvbGugUfXwpFsA9fdapRRJTSz6KJbcq2
transaction
4aa512971c0f90ab96790e1d58600cb4b49d6c29cd54c915519c3876f3116a61
spent
true